Six Conference Champions From Peninsula Crowned At Northern Lights Wrestling Tournament: Kachemak Results Posted

Author: Coach Dan Gensel |

The Colony Knights powered to a fifth-straight Northern Lights Conference team championship; however, the Soldotna Stars and Kenai Kardinals may have had the better tournament, as SoHi and Kenai combined for six weight-class champions-three for the Stars and three for the Kards.

 

Northern Lights Conference: Tournament Results

Colony edged Wasilla for the NLC team title followed by SoHi in fourth and Kenai, sixth.

 

Soldotna Stars

The Stars were lead by a conference title at 120 pounds for Gideon Hutchison; Hutchison entered the tournament as the state’s #1 seed and will carry that ranking into the state wrestling tournament.  SoHi’s Bechler Metcalf won the 152-pound division.  SoHi’s Amanda Wylie, in the girls’ competition, recorded a weight-class championship at 145 pounds.

 

Kenai Kardinals

The Kenai Kardinals recorded three individual champions with Byron Dunham capturing the 195-pound division.  Two girls won individual titles representing Kenai with Raven Patrick in the 160-pound weight class and Reya Hale winning at 182 pounds, neither faced an opponent in the finals at the NLC tournament..

 

State Wrestling Qualifiers

The NLC tournament qualifies wrestlers to the ASAA Division I Wrestling State Championships with the top five weight-class placers advancing to the Division I state tournament; the top three in each weight-class in the girls division also qualify to the ASAA Girls Wrestling State Championships.

Kachemak Conference: Tournament Results

The Homer Mariners dominated the Kachemak Conference Wrestling Championships, scoring over 300 team points; in-route-to a third, straight conference team championship.

The Mariners wrestled to 10 individual, weight class championships; including seven in the boys division and three in the girls division.

Kachemak Conference Weight-Class Champions: Homer Mariners  

Boys Division: Seth Inama at 120 pounds, Wayne Newman at 126 pounds, Luciano Fasulo at 132 pounds, Mose Hayes at 138, Chris Cudaback at 170, Levi King at 195 and Kyle Wells at 220.

Luciano Fasulo was named Kachemak Conference Outstanding Wrestler of the Year, and improved to 43-0 for the 2017 wrestling season.

Girls Division: Alex Moseley at 120 pounds, Halle Lapp at 132 and McKenzie Cook at 145.
